Letter from J.W. Packard to George L. Weiss. Discussing the changing of a spring on GLW's carriage.
Further discusses springs and other improvements to the carriage.
Page 2 discusses the use of nickel steel for carriage parts, and the information within various publications about the automobile.
Discussion of New York men and company direction, patentsCollection
